The Wayne State University Innovation and Entrepreneurship Landscape Canvas shows that students have a mutitude of assests that will usher a wave of new I&E ventures.


1st Strategy: Increase Awarness Of Campus I&E Assests

  1. Develop Seminars That Provide Overviews Of:
  • New venture creation services offered by Wayne State University
  • ICE, Innovation Corriculum For Entrepreneurship
  • Wayne State University Meet-ups
  1. Create A Campus Research Flex Space
  • Draft Proposal
  • Secure Funding & Site
  • Create The Research Flex Space For Maker Activities & New Ventures
  1. Establish Meet-ups For Engagement
  • Canvas All Schools
  • Establish Social Media Profiles
  • Engage

2nd Strategy: Develope The Innovation Corriculum For Entrpreneurship

ICE, Innovative Corriculum for Entrepreneurship is envisioned as a new college credit offering by Wayne State University that includes six course. The six courses would be open to all majors and would not require any of the current pre-requisites to enroll. The classes, taken in conjuction with courses from one's chosen major, would spur innovation and entrpreneurship from all schools. Furthermore, the completed courses could be awarded as a certificate, entrpreneurship minor or free electives open to all schools independant of pre-requisites.

  • XIE 2000 - New Ventures Technology [Lab Held At The Research Flex Space]
  • XIE 2050 - Social Advancement From New Ventures
  • XIE 3000 - New Ventures Political Frameworks
  • XIE 4000 - Raising Captital For New Ventures
  • XIE 5000 - New Ventures Marketing
  • XIE 6000 - Capstone For New Ventures
